CEC Entertainment, LLC, headquartered in Irving, Texas, is a nationally recognized leader in family dining and entertainment. The company proudly operates the iconic Chuck E. Cheese, Peter Piper Pizza, and Chuck's Arcade brands, serving millions of families across the United States and internationally. Chuck E. Cheese is renowned for being a place where kids can be kids, with over half a million birthday celebrations annually and dedication to creating joyful, lasting memories through fun, food, and play. Their commitment to safety includes initiatives like Kid Check and extensive community support, having donated over $24 million to schools and nonprofits. In 2025, Chuck E. Cheese was honored with the "Best in STEM" award and recognized as one of America's Greatest Workplaces, underscoring its leadership in innovation and employee well-being.

Peter Piper Pizza offers a vibrant neighborhood pizzeria experience, delivering quality food and engaging entertainment where the fun truly is baked in. Both Chuck E. Cheese and Peter Piper Pizza emphasize physical wellness and motor skill development for kids through their diverse attractions. CEC Entertainment and its franchisees operate nearly 600 Chuck E. Cheese locations and more than 120 Peter Piper Pizza venues across 45 states and 18 countries, making it a key player in the family dining and entertainment industry.

The role of Cashier at Chuck E. Cheese is a perfect opportunity for first-time job seekers or those looking to build a career in the hospitality and entertainment industry. As frontline guest service representatives, Cashiers are essential to delivering an outstanding customer experience by taking orders, processing payments, assisting with prize redemptions, and ensuring guests have a memorable visit. This position offers a unique blend of responsibilities that require excellent customer service skills, an energetic presence, and the ability to multi-task in a fast-paced and lively environment.

Cashiers at Chuck E. Cheese benefit from competitive pay, including commission opportunities based on Membership and Fun Pass sales, which are paid out bi-weekly. The company also implements a "Work Today, Get Paid Tomorrow" program, providing employees access to earned wages without delay. Additional perks include a 50% discount on meals during shifts, flexible scheduling to accommodate various lifestyles, scholarships, referral bonuses, and participation in the CEC Cares Fund designed to assist employees during times of catastrophe.

This role demands physical capability such as lifting items up to 50 pounds and the stamina to stand, bend, kneel, reach, and walk during shifts. The work environment includes exposure to flashing lights, moving mechanical parts, and loud noises, reflecting the vibrant atmosphere of a family entertainment center. Chuck E. Cheese adheres to rigorous health and sanitation standards to ensure the safety and well-being of guests and employees alike.
